Finalizing the Details
As the wedding day approaches, finalizing the myriad details becomes crucial. This includes confirming all arrangements with vendors, ensuring contracts are in place, and conducting a final walkthrough of the venue. Couples should also finalize their guest list, seating arrangements, and any special requests or accommodations needed for guests. It's important to double-check all elements, from the menu and music to the decor and timeline, to ensure everything aligns with the couple's vision.
Creating a Contingency Plan
Even with meticulous planning, unforeseen circumstances can arise. Weather changes, vendor delays, or last-minute cancellations are potential challenges. Having a contingency plan in place can help mitigate these issues. Couples should discuss backup options with their vendors, such as alternative indoor locations for an outdoor wedding or backup transportation arrangements. This proactive approach ensures that any disruptions are handled smoothly, maintaining the flow of the celebration.
